Your Opportunity

Our Waterloo, ON office is looking for a highly motivated Intermediate Electrical Engineer to join our growing, multi-disciplinary team. Responsibilities include the design of electrical systems including power distribution, essential and life safety systems, lighting, power system studies, construction administration, preparing proposals and working closely with team members, project managers, internal and external clients, contractors and suppliers. If you are an excellent communicator and skilled problem-solver with strong attention to detail, then we have a dynamic work environment where you can play a pivotal role in a diverse range of buildings projects.

Your Key Responsibilities
  • Accountable for assisting/leading with overall project electrical design; prioritizing quality while meeting deliverable deadlines, monitoring project scope, and adhering to project budgets.
  • Assist in leading project coordination meetings with internal team members and/or external consultants, owner and contractor, subcontractors, and vendors.
  • Participate/Lead client project requirement meetings, value analysis, and cost estimating.
  • Support / lead technical sections of assigned proposal pursuits.
  • Develop and manage project scope, budget, design approach, staffing and schedule for projects of varying sizes and complexities in coordination with the project manager.
  • Evaluate, select, specify, and design applicable electrical engineered systems or products required for the project, ranging from 120V to 44kV.
  • Support / lead the development of electrical design deliverables such as single line drawings, elementary and wiring diagrams, equipment specifications (including transformers, MCC (Motor Control Center), switchgear, substation equipment); power plans, conduit plans, cable schedules, system studies and protective relay settings.
  • Support / lead in the development of designs through sketches, electronic models, diagrams, and other visual formats including 3D design tools.
  • Coordinate across engineering disciplines within the project team to facilitate development of deliverables.
  • Lead / contribute to the preparation and coordination of the project specifications with construction support documents.
  • Contribute to our culture of continuous improvement by sharing lessons learned.
  • Local travel within the National Capital Region for site inspections and client meetings.
